Title : 
Diversified MIMO SAR waveform analysis and generation

            Abstract : 
Inspired by recent advances in multiple-input and multiple-output (MIMO) radar, which has the potential to dramatically improve the performance of radar systems over single antenna systems. This paper proposes a waveform diversity-based MIMO synthetic aperture radar (SAR) concept. The fundamental difference between MIMO SAR and conventional SAR is that the latter seeks to maximize coherent processing gain, while MIMO SAR capitalizes on the diversity of target scattering to improve imaging performance. The system concept and signal models are developed. An example diversified waveform using for MIMO SAR is designed, along with several computer simulations that investigate the correlation performance of the designed waveform. Furthermore, a direct digital synthesizer (DDS)-based approach of diversified waveform generation, in which parallel DDSs are applied, is proposed for MIMO SAR systems.
